NINTENDO `PIONEERS' GET FIRST CHANCE TO PREVIEW ANIMAL CROSSING
Select Players Nationwide Will Play Upcoming
NINTENDO GAMECUBE Title a Month Before Launch
REDMOND, Wash., August 7, 2002 - Moviegoers get "sneak previews."
Book lovers get "exclusive excerpts." Now, video game players get
their chance for a privileged video game experience. Nintendo of
America today launches a nationwide contest to find the first video
game players to experience its upcoming NINTENDO GAMECUBE(TM) title,
Animal Crossing(TM), a full month before it becomes available to the
general public.
Through August 12, fans can enter in teams of two for the chance
to be selected as Animal Crossing Pioneers, the first players in the
United States to move into this virtual neighborhood. Nintendo will
choose 125 teams via a contest on www.nintendo.com where they will be
asked to explain why Nintendo should pick them to be Animal Crossing
Pioneers. Winners will receive a pre-released copy of Animal Crossing
and be invited into the limitless world of the game.
"Animal Crossing is a unique title that has to be experienced
firsthand to be truly understood and appreciated. Its success in
Japan, with over 700,000 units sold, inspired us to want to get
feedback as soon as possible from U.S. players," says Peter
MacDougall, executive vice president, sales and marketing, Nintendo of
America Inc. "Animal Crossing Pioneers will be true trailblazers for
Nintendo and we're looking forward to hearing about their virtual
communities and experiences."
The Animal Crossing Pioneers will work closely with Nintendo to
complete game objectives, provide feedback, participate in online
chats and post comments on an Animal Crossing Pioneer-only Web site.
These virtual explorers will step into the world of Animal
Crossing, where villagers live their everyday lives in time with an
actual 24-hour clock and 365-day year. They will carry out their daily
routines, build relationships with villagers, celebrate special days,
collect furnishings for their homes and just live life in an
innovative experience that's a world of its own. And, when team
members exchange memory cards they can visit other villages, thus
opening up endless possibilities.
